A stream of - usually fixed - periodic coupons payable and receivable, which can be valued as a simple annuity in the case of fixed coupons.

1. Financial reporting - balance sheet - assets.

Amounts which a reporting entity is due to receive.


2.

Those who owe the amounts which are due.


3.

Trade debtors.
